The question

What is the ruling on the prayer led by an Imam who bows after reciting part of a verse, regardless of whether the meaning is complete or not?

The answer

If the Imam recites Al-Fatiha and a complete verse or more, then concludes his recitation with part of a verse, his prayer is valid, and he is considered to have fulfilled the regarding the recitation in addition to Al-Fatiha. However, if he recites only part of a verse after Al-Fatiha and then bows, then if what he recited has a complete meaning, the Sunnah is considered fulfilled according to some jurists. If it does not have a complete meaning, the Sunnah is not fulfilled, and his prayer remains valid, but it is not permissible to intentionally do so. Among the etiquettes of recitation is that pausing at words whose meaning is not complete is considered an ugly pause (waqf qabih) and should not be intentionally done.
